Output 5ec78b1270b62f2f9abd4bdd1bc7a24196139b9200bb1324f78b01f4bb84a4f7:1

value
3108106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96bbed6faaf2defa318e13e7b1f9b380ceae4b9 OP_EQUAL
address
3JbS1KSTYf6wvjye2QCGvb4t4HmEzCCTyD
transaction
5ec78b1270b62f2f9abd4bdd1bc7a24196139b9200bb1324f78b01f4bb84a4f7